Basement Sump Pump Service in Boston, MA
Basement sump pump services involve installing, maintaining, and repairing sump pumps that help prevent water intrusion and flooding in basement areas. These systems are typically used in homes prone to excess moisture or heavy rainfall, and they work by automatically removing accumulated water from a sump basin to keep the basement dry. Projects may include replacing an outdated or malfunctioning sump pump, upgrading to a more efficient model, or installing a new sump pump system in homes without one. Homeowners often seek these services to protect their property from water damage, mold growth, and structural issues caused by excess moisture.
Before requesting sump pump services, property owners generally want to understand the size and capacity of the pump needed for their basement, as well as the overall condition of their existing drainage system. It’s also helpful to consider the location of the sump basin, the potential for power outages, and whether backup systems are necessary. Proper installation and regular maintenance are key to ensuring the sump pump functions reliably during heavy rains or flooding events, providing ongoing protection for the home’s foundation and interior spaces.

Basement Sump Pump Service Questions
What is a sump pump and how does it work? A sump pump is a device installed in the basement to remove accumulated water, preventing flooding and water damage during heavy rains or groundwater seepage.
When should a sump pump be replaced or upgraded? Replacement or upgrade is recommended if the sump pump frequently runs, fails to turn on, or shows signs of wear and age to ensure reliable operation.
What are common signs that a sump pump needs maintenance? Unusual noises, frequent cycling, or the pump not activating during water accumulation are signs that maintenance or inspection may be needed.
